package com.google.mediapipe.tasks.core.logging;
import com.google.auto.value.AutoValue;
/** The stats logger interface that defines what MediaPipe Tasks events to log. */
public interface TasksStatsLogger {
/** Task stats snapshot. */
@AutoValue
abstract static class StatsSnapshot {
static StatsSnapshot create(
int cpuInputCount,
int gpuInputCount,
int finishedCount,
int droppedCount,
long totalLatencyMs,
long peakLatencyMs,
long elapsedTimeMs) {
return new AutoValue_TasksStatsLogger_StatsSnapshot(
cpuInputCount,
gpuInputCount,
finishedCount,
droppedCount,
totalLatencyMs,
peakLatencyMs,
elapsedTimeMs);
}
static StatsSnapshot createDefault() {
return new AutoValue_TasksStatsLogger_StatsSnapshot(0, 0, 0, 0, 0, 0, 0);
}
abstract int cpuInputCount();
abstract int gpuInputCount();
abstract int finishedCount();
abstract int droppedCount();
abstract long totalLatencyMs();
abstract long peakLatencyMs();
abstract long elapsedTimeMs();
}
/** Logs the start of a MediaPipe Tasks API session. */
public void logSessionStart();
/**
* Records MediaPipe Tasks API receiving CPU input data.
*
* @param packetTimestamp the input packet timestamp that acts as the identifier of the api
* invocation.
*/
public void recordCpuInputArrival(long packetTimestamp);
/**
* Records MediaPipe Tasks API receiving GPU input data.
*
* @param packetTimestamp the input packet timestamp that acts as the identifier of the api
* invocation.
*/
public void recordGpuInputArrival(long packetTimestamp);
/**
* Records the end of a Mediapipe Tasks API invocation.
*
* @param packetTimestamp the output packet timestamp that acts as the identifier of the api
* invocation.
*/
public void recordInvocationEnd(long packetTimestamp);
/** Logs the MediaPipe Tasks API periodic invocation report. */
public void logInvocationReport(StatsSnapshot stats);
/** Logs the Tasks API session end event. */
public void logSessionEnd();
/** Logs the MediaPipe Tasks API initialization error. */
public void logInitError();
// TODO: Logs more error types.
}
